BB–FILT ASIC
The BB_FILT ASIC constitutes the interface between the signal processing unit
(SPU) of the DRX and the radio RX module on the one hand, and the enciphering
ASIC on the other hand. It carries out the band–pass filtering of the digital samples
output by the radio RX module, and generates the FH bus.
A single BB_FILT ASIC processes all eight TSs of the radio frame.
The functions provided by this ASIC include:
GSM time reception interface providing the synchronization of the DSPs on the
radio frame
on transmission:
recording of the TX parameters and of the ciphering key, supplied by the DSP
EGAL
transfer of the ciphering key to the CHIF ASIC
reading of the ciphering template from CHIF ASIC
ciphering of the parameters and transmission on the FH bus
on reception:
recording of the RX parameters and of the ciphering key, supplied by the DSP
EGAL
programming of RX hopping synthesizers
generation of channel and sampling frequency selection signals for the analog
to digital converter
base–band filtering of the digital samples delivered by the a dc converter
selection of the best gain for each channel (normal and diversity)
transfer of these selected filtered samples to the DSP EGAL
transfer of the deciphering key to the CHIF ASIC
reading of the deciphering template from CHIF ASIC, and transfer of the
template to the DSP EGAL
3.4.1.3 BDT unit
The BDT (time base) unit regenerates GSM TIME signals. The GSM time is
distributed to the BDT unit of each DRX by means of the GSM TIME channel of
the private PCM, every 60 ms.
